The Step-By-Step Guide To Launching Your Own B2B SEO Campaign

The Step-By-Step Guide To Launching Your Own B2B SEO Campaign

Oct 20, 2022
by ConcreteCMS

SEO (search engine optimization) is one of the most important aspects of any digital marketing campaign. It helps your website rank higher in search engine results pages (SERPs), making it more visible to potential customers.

However, when organizations look to market their products or services to other businesses (B2B), there can be some confusion about how to go about optimizing their website for better engagement and ROI.

What is B2B SEO?

B2B SEO stands for Business-to-Business Search Engine Optimization. As the name suggests, it's a type of SEO tailored explicitly for businesses that sell products or services to other companies. B2B SEO differs from different types of SEO in a few key ways. 

B2B companies have longer sales cycles than other types of businesses. This means that a potential customer may visit your website several times before they're ready to make a purchase. As such, ensuring that your website is designed to keep potential customers engaged is essential. 

In other businesses, decisions to purchase are usually caused by a team rather than an individual. This means that you need to design your website with multiple decision-makers in mind. Your website should contain all the relevant information that a decision-making team would need to make a purchasing decision. 

B2B buyers also usually look for something specific when they visit your website. They know what they need and want to find a supplier to provide it. This means that your website needs to be designed to make it easy for potential customers to see what they're looking for while providing them with enough information to purchase.

Traditional vs. B2B SEO - What's the Difference?

The target audience is the most obvious difference between traditional and B2B SEO. Traditional SEO is focused on optimizing a website for consumers looking for products or services they can purchase. B2B SEO, on the other hand, is focused on optimizing a website for other businesses that may be interested in buying your company's products or services. 

When conducting keyword research for B2B SEO purposes, businesses typically focus on keywords that other companies are likely to use when searching for suppliers of their products or services. For example, a company that sells women's clothing might target keywords like "wholesale dresses" or "bulk women's clothing." 

There is also a difference in how traditional and B2B websites are designed and structured. Traditional websites are typically designed to focus on conversion rates, encouraging visitors to take a specific action, such as making a purchase. B2B websites, on the other hand, are typically designed to build relationships and generate leads.

While both types of websites need to be designed with their respective goals in mind, B2B websites also need to be prepared to make it easy for potential customers to find the information they're looking for and get in touch with the right person within the organization.

Learn More

Interested in saving time and having a secure website? Learn what Concrete CMS can do for you.

Schedule Demo

Essential Elements of a B2B SEO Campaign

The elements of a successful SEO campaign are constantly changing. What worked last year may not work this year, and what works today may not work next year. However, some core principles remain constant and are essential for any business that wants to rank higher on search engine results pages (SERPs). Here are four essential elements of a B2B SEO campaign:

Keyword Research

Keyword research is the process of identifying the words and phrases that your target audience is using to search for products and services like yours. Once you know what keywords to target, you can incorporate them into your website content, meta tags, and alt text to help your site rank higher in SERPs.

Link Building

Link building is the process of acquiring links from other websites to yours. Google uses links as a ranking factor, so the more high-quality links you have pointing to your site, the higher your site will rank in SERPs. There are many ways to build links, such as guest blogging, creating informative infographics, or simply reaching out to other businesses and asking for a link back to your site.

On-Page Optimization

On-page optimization refers to all the measures you can take on your website to improve your ranking in SERPs. This includes optimizing your title tags and meta descriptions, incorporating keywords into your content, and ensuring your website is mobile-friendly. By taking care of on-page optimization, you're telling Google that your website is a high-quality resource worthy of ranking highly in SERPs.

Analytics Tracking

Analytics tracking is essential for understanding how well your SEO campaign is performing. Without analytics tracking, you won't be able to see which keywords are driving traffic to your site or which SEO tactics are working (and which ones aren't). Google Analytics is a free tool that can help you track your SEO progress; alternatively, many paid tools are available. 

How to Launch a Successful B2B SEO Campaign - Step-by-Step Guide

Now that you know the basics of B2B SEO, it's time to launch your campaign. Here's a step-by-step guide to help you get started:

Step  1:  Do Your Research

Before you launch any SEO campaign, it's important to do your research and understand the playing field. First, you must understand what your target audience is searching for online. Second, you must identify your main competitors and analyze their SEO efforts. This will give you a good starting point for your campaign.

When conducting your research, there are a variety of tools and solutions you can use to give you more insight about your target audience. Useful tools like SEM RushGoggle Analytics, and Google Search Console are highly accurate, industry-vetted solutions for giving organizations better insights about user search trends as well as their website performance over time.

Step  2: Develop a Keyword Strategy

Once you understand your target audience and your competition, you can start developing a keyword strategy. A keyword strategy is a plan to use keywords to improve your site's visibility in the SERP. Although the keywords you choose to target will vary depending on the industry you’re targeting as well as the audience, effective keyword strategies should include the following components:

  • Benchmarks to evaluate long-term performance
  • Goals and KPIs to track
  • Keyword search volume and difficulty ratings
  • Competitor analysis
  • Monitoring tools and performance trackers

Step 3: Improve Your Site's Content

Improving the content on your site is one of the most effective things you can do to improve your SEO. When creating or updating content, be sure to keep your target audience and keywords in mind. All content on your site should be relevant, valuable, and well-written. 

In addition to creating new content, you should also update existing content regularly. This will help ensure that your content is current and relevant. You should also remove any outdated or incorrect information from your site. 

Step 4: Optimize Your Site's Technical Attributes 

When improving the quality of your site's content, you also need to ensure its technical attributes are optimized for SEO success. This includes site speed, mobile friendliness, indexation, crawling, and more. 

You can use Google's PageSpeed Insights tool to check whether your site is fast enough for Google's liking. Mobile friendliness is another crucial factor - more and more people are using mobile devices to search the internet, so it's essential that your site looks good and works well on mobile devices. 

You can check whether your site is mobile-friendly using Google's Mobile-Friendly Test tool. 

Step 5: Build Some Links

Link building, the process of getting other websites to link back to yours, is one of the most important aspects of SEO. Links are one of the significant ranking factors used by Google, so if you want your website to rank well, you need links from high-quality websites. 

Link building can be a difficult and time-consuming task, but some methods tend to work well. These include guest blogging, broken link building, infographics marketing, resource page link building, and more.

Start Building Your B2B SEO Campaign Today

SEO can be complex and time-consuming, especially when optimizing your campaigns for other businesses. However, SEO is also one of the most effective ways to market your business online. By following the steps outlined above, you'll be well on your way to launching a successful SEO campaign that drives traffic and generates leads for your business.


Jason started freelancing in SEO back in college, sold his first agency, and now is founder of Zupo, which is an Orange County based SEO consulting agency helping construct powerful long term SEO strategies for our clients. Jason also enjoys multiple cups of tea a day, hiding away on weekends, catching up on reading, and rewatching The Simpsons for the 20th time.


  1. What is Google Analytics, and why is it important to my business?
  2. To Reach Your Target Audience, You Need to Use These 5 Steps - Entrepreneur. 
  3. The Most Important Factors to Consider When Re-Designing a Business.


Learn More

Interested in saving time and having a secure website? Learn what Concrete CMS can do for you.

Schedule Demo